What can you cover patio with?

When it comes to covering a patio, there are several options to choose from. Depending on the size of your patio and the desired protection you’re looking for, you may want to consider covering it with an awning, pergola, canopy, shade sail, gazebo, or sunroom.

Awnings are a great option for covering a patio because they are typically retractable and come in a wide variety of styles, sizes and materials. They can be installed on the side of the house or freestanding, and the retractable models can even provide adjustable shade and protection in hot sun or inclement weather.

Pergolas are another great option for covering a patio. They are typically made of wood or vinyl and come in a wide range of sizes and shapes. They provide semi-permanent overhead cover, and can be customized to fit the overall aesthetics of a landscaping design.

Canopies and shade sails are also popular choices for covering a patio. They come in a variety of colors and materials, and the shade sails can be configured in several different patterns to provide the desired amount of protection.

Gazebos are larger structures that are traditionally used to provide shade and protection. Typically built of wood, metal, or vinyl, they come in a variety of styles, sizes, and shapes and can provide a great place to relax or entertain guests.

Finally, sunrooms are an attractive and more permanent option for creating shade and shelter on a patio. They are typically built of insulated glass, and offer a great view of the outdoors while providing protection from the elements.

What is the material for a patio cover?

The material for a patio cover will vary depending on the type of patio cover you wish to install. Patio covers can be made from a wide range of materials, such as aluminum, wood, plastic, canvas, and more.

Aluminum is often a popular choice due to its strength, durability, and low maintenance requirements. It also reflects heat, which can be a great feature for hot summer days. Canvas and vinyl typically offer the most variety of colors and designs, and they are relatively affordable.

Plastic patio covers are usually made with a polycarbonate or polyvinyl chloride (PVC) material, and they provide more durability and a more modern look than canvas and vinyl. Additionally, they are more resistant to fading and scratching when exposed to the elements.

Wood patio covers provide a classic and elegant look, but they require more maintenance and can be expensive.

What kind of wood should I use to build a patio cover?

When it comes to constructing a patio cover, the type of wood that you choose will have a huge impact on the look, longevity, and stability of the cover. Generally speaking, the best type of wood to use for a patio cover is pressure-treated lumber, as it is strong, resilient, and durable, and is more resistant to weather and insects than other types of wood.

If you are wanting an attractive, natural look to accompany your patio cover, cedar is also an excellent choice. It has a beautiful grain and a natural resistance to moisture and decay, so it stands up well from season to season.

However, it is important to note that cedar can be more costly than pressure-treated wood, so you may opt to use pressure-treated lumber for the primary structure of the cover and cedar for the decorative braces and trim.

Whatever type of wood you decide to use, make sure to take the time to apply a water-resistant sealant or stain to enhance the weather protection and ensure the longevity of your patio cover.
